Description

Tucked away on a beautiful peninsula in a stunning setting, guests are welcomed to Pretty Beach House as if to a private home. With only three, one-bedroom pavilions surrounding the Main House on the seven and a half acre property, you are offered privacy with round-the-clock service with all meals, snacks and drinks, including wines and champagnes, are included as part of the hospitality.

The pavilions Treetops, Bayview and Hideaway have views through the mass of ancient angophoras and native eucalypts down onto the sparkling Brisbane Waters. The pavilions offer king bedrooms with separate dressing rooms, open-plan sitting areas oriented to take advantage of the views, fully stocked bars and combustion log fireplaces. The dining and lounge areas and bathrooms lead on to private decks with day beds and heated plunge pools. The decor is simple and strong, with tub chairs in vintage leather, 1930's travel trunks, hand crafted tables and fine Belgian linen.

The Main House, situated at the heart of the property, has an atrium style dining and lounging area, intimate cocktail bar, wine cellar, open fireplace plus infinity pool and deck. Interiors complement the bushland surroundings, featuring local sandstone and recycled timbers. Local artists have taken advantage of the fallen angophora branches and created sculptures that feature throughout.

The property prides itself on its cuisine, and Italian born Stefano Manfredi's influence is evident in every aspect of the culinary delights at Pretty Beach House. Dine in the atrium dining rom, privately within your own pavilion, in the wine cellar or al fresco on the landscaped property. An extensive range of premium wines and spirits has been selected to complement the gastronomic experience, with a wine cellar stocked with rare old and new world wines for the connoisseur.

The serene bush setting offers rest and relaxation however it can also become the centre of a full expedition experience. Excursions range from a professionally guided bush walk or a cruise for a picnic on one of the many secluded bays, right through to a fishing excursion on board the 38 foot Pretty Beach Launch CABO sports cruiser. Following a day of acitivity, why not indulge in a personalised massage or spa treatment in the privacy of your pavilion?

Transportation is offered to and from Pretty Beach itself as well as to Hardys Bay, Killcare and Wagstaffe, where ferries run regularly to and from Palm Beach.

Accommodation

The Bayview Pavilion boasts a king bed, heated plunge pool, private deck and fireplace, the Hideaway Pavilion boasts a larger living space, king bed, heated plunge pool, private deck, fireplace and the Treetops Pavilion is the largest pavilion and is spread over 2 levels. Treetops boasts king bed downstairs with luxury bathroom, heated plunge pool, private deck, fireplace, separate living space upstairs, second bathroom, heated flooring and a private day bed. All pavilions include breakfast, lunch, dinner, morning and afternoon teas, snacks, non alcoholic beverages, a considered selection of alcoholic beverages including a selection of premium wines, champagne and spirits.

When to travel

In the southern half of Australia the seasons are the opposite of those in the northern hemisphere: spring comes in September, summer is from December to February, autumn runs from March to May, and winter begins in June.

Sydney is great to visit year round but if you want warm sun and dry weather it is best to try between November and April. Their winter months of May - October usually have mild weather so you can still enjoy all the sights.

Location and directions

New South Wales, Australia

Located in the Bouddi National Park overlooking Pretty Beach, 100km north of Sydney. Lobster Beach, Box Head and the surf break at Tallow Beach are all within easy walking distance, while Killcare surf beach, Maitland Bay and the seaside villages of Killcare, Wagstaffe and Hardys Bay are also close by.

How to get there

From the UK, direct flights to Sydney usually take about 22 to 24-hours, with 1 stop. The Pretty Beach House is a 90-minute drive north of Sydney. Alternatively, the Palm Beach Ferry Service operates daily. The ferry departs from Palm Beach and stops at Wagstaff where passengers bound for the Pretty Beach House must alight. Sea plane transfers can also be arranged, as can helicopter flights.
